Message type: E = Error
Message class: CNV_20100 - Messageclass for chart of account conversion
Message number: 012
Message text: Line &1 does not change CoA, but most likely scenario &2 requires this
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
The possible basic scenarios were checked, but none of them fits.
Check if you really do <ZH>not</> want to change the name of the CoA and
if the <ZK>Copy Rows</> indicator is set correctly.
If the <ZK>Copy Rows</> indicator is set, the master data of old CoA X
is copied to Y when CoA X is converted into Y (and, if necessary,
accounts are merged or renamed), while old CoA X will still exist
without any changes after the conversion.

- Line &1 does not change CoA, but most likely scenario &2 requires this ?The SAP error message CNV_20100012 typically occurs during data migration or conversion processes, particularly when using the SAP S/4HANA Migration Cockpit or similar tools. This error indicates that a line item in a financial document does not change the Chart of Accounts (CoA), but the system has detected that the scenario being processed likely requires a change in the CoA.
Cause:
- Inconsistent Data: The line item being processed does not align with the expected changes in the Chart of Accounts. This can happen if the data being migrated does not match the configuration or if there are discrepancies in the source data.
- Configuration Issues: The migration settings or mappings may not be correctly defined, leading to situations where the system expects a CoA change but does not find one.
- Business Logic: The business scenario being executed may inherently require a change in the CoA, but the specific line item does not reflect that requirement.
Solution:
- Review Migration Data: Check the data being migrated for inconsistencies. Ensure that the line items are correctly mapped to the new Chart of Accounts.
- Adjust Configuration: Verify the migration settings and mappings in the SAP Migration Cockpit. Ensure that the scenarios are correctly defined and that the CoA changes are appropriately configured.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to the SAP documentation for the specific migration scenario you are working with. This can provide insights into the expected data structure and requirements.
- Test with Sample Data: If possible, run a test migration with a smaller set of data to identify where the issue arises. This can help isolate the problematic line items.
- Engage SAP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to SAP support for assistance. They can provide guidance based on the specific context of your migration.
